Output 109c6bb81b51a25fa9276b1cf0633e8a937e08fc80841348fba47e5bd7d04a25:66

value
260867
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 40064339e2b8452cdfe351647b619ad1f4be3c28 OP_EQUALVERIFY OP_CHECKSIG
address
16qXkQoTnnNiMfWCK1iEd6nELHCvKmJeZL
transaction
109c6bb81b51a25fa9276b1cf0633e8a937e08fc80841348fba47e5bd7d04a25
spent
true